Etymology

Coined for the fictional character Atticus Finch from Harper Lee's 1960 novel To Kill A Mockingbird (and the 1962 film adaptation, in which he was portrayed by actor Gregory Peck).

Noun

Atticus Finch (plural Atticus Finches)

  1. An honest lawyer who defends the underprivileged and persecuted.
